For the heads of department: the group policy with Averlane Mutual renews on 1 November. Premiums are up 9% owing to last year's warehouse claim at the Dunhollow site. I've obtained two alternative quotes; both exclude flood cover, which we need. Broker meetings are booked for mid-October, and the claims history file is in the shared drive. Please hold renewal decisions until Selda reviews the terms against the note that follows.

board note of fajef-kadug: Project Oliath slips by six weeks because of the tooling delay.

### Capacity Note — GridWeave Spreadsheet Export

Support should know that GridWeave export memory grows roughly linearly with row count until the streaming threshold, after which the worker switches to chunked writes. Customers reporting failed exports near 400k rows are usually hitting the per-tenant memory ceiling rather than a bug. Before escalating, confirm the tenant's plan tier and ask for the approximate row and column counts. Capacity planning for the next quarter assumes the defaults hold. The current tuning constants are as follows.

limits module of bahap-yaweg:
BUDGETS = {
    "praion": 741,
    "istax": 629,
    "holdor": 926,
    "ulaion": 219,
    "gorwyn": 412,
}

Alert: Snapshot baselines for the Lumenpane UI kit were regenerated in release 4.2, so plugin components rendered through the Veldora harness may fail comparison until authors re-record their snapshots. No action is needed if your plugin uses the dynamic renderer. Run the refresh command before your next publish. Questions can be sent to the address below.

billing contact of bafof-bahap = kelion_wenys_holius@crelvodata.test